A protest by an anti-gay hate group at the annual Golden Globes awards has angered organisers as well as celebrities taking part in the ceremony.
The notorious Westboro Baptist Church picketed the red carpet arrivals, protesting that Hollywood encourages sinfulness such as homosexuality.
Veteran actor Christopher Plummer, who won the best supporting actor Golden Globe for his role as a gay man in Beginners, denounced the protest.
